I suspect you have done just that, I doubt if that is wax coming from your ear, it may be mucous from your cold. The ear drum is just a thin skin like membrane that will heal itself quite quickly, once the pressure difference between inside and out is equalised. However if it continues to discharge and be painful, you need to get your GP to check it.
